Stuff I think is Awesome – Life


Once in a while you see a photo that so fundamentally captures the human spirit that is just makes you smile. To me this picture of a woman at what looks to be a confessional is laughing along with the priest, but I’ll let the photo tell its own story. It’s not my role here to interpret what it means to convey. I do however want to add that although it is a religious themed photo, and religion tends to be an incendiary topic whether just by showing something that is different, try not to look at this photo as that, religious. Look at it’s inherent humanity.



